Unlocking # Successful Fundraising Using Regulation A+
Regulation A+, a funding method under U.S. securities law, has emerged as a popular avenue for companies seeking to attract capital from the public. This regulation allows businesses to offer equity securities to a broad range of investors through an simplified registration process.
One significant feature of Regulation A+ is its ability to engage both institutional and general investors, providing a expanded pool of potential capital. This openness can be particularly valuable for startups and growing businesses that may not have access to traditional investment sources.
Furthermore, Regulation A+ offers a relatively inexpensive path to securing funding. The process is designed to be efficient, which can reduce both the time and expense connected with fundraising.
Regulation A+ has proven to be a viable instrument for companies seeking to accelerate growth, expand operations, and achieve their strategic goals. An Securities and Exchange Commission
The Financial and Trading Commission is a federal agency of the US. Its main responsibility is to protect investors, maintain fair exchanges, and facilitate capital formation. The SEC regulates the securities industry through a variety of means, including issuing rules, conducting exams, and bringing formal actions against violators.
- {The SEC's responsibilities include
- Monitoring the activities of publicly traded companies
- Enforcing securities laws and regulations
- Protecting investors from fraud and abuse

Regulation A+ Offerings Crowdfunding
Regulation A+, also known as Reg A+, is a type of securities offering under the Jobs Act that allows companies to raise capital publicly from a wider range of investors.
Unlike traditional Initial Public Offerings (IPOs), which are typically reserved for large, well-established companies, Reg A+ provides a more accessible pathway for smaller businesses to Go Public. Companies can utilize Crowdfunding Websites to connect with potential investors and raise funds.
The process of conducting a Regulation A+ offering involves filing a detailed disclosure document with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C), similar to an IPO's S-1 filing. Once approved, companies can Sell Shares to both accredited and unaccredited investors.
Regulation A+ offers several Perks for companies seeking capital. It allows for a less expensive and time-consuming process compared to a traditional IPO. Additionally, it provides access to a broader investor base, potentially attracting individuals interested in supporting early-stage or Growth Companies.
The JOBS Act, which introduced Regulation A+, aimed to Stimulate the Economy by making capital raising more accessible. With Reg A+, companies can now tap into a wider pool of funds and accelerate their growth potential.
